Output 615b15dbc99987108170337e64697f33cad8881678149b153e51a65f36e00556:0

value
400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359cded411220910008a7f1e9e6e6644335a82c2 OP_EQUAL
address
36aVfFy5Ge2TWRob7UDM8RZCc9FNj3Zdpq
transaction
615b15dbc99987108170337e64697f33cad8881678149b153e51a65f36e00556
confirmations
295548
spent
true